Narayana, K.S.

Drawbacks impeding success of positive discrimination - 1998 - p.520-533. - Jul-Sep

Focusing on the dynamics of politics involved in evolving a reservation policy in Karnataka, the author gives an account of considerations weighing in constitution of various committees/commissions on the subject, their recommendations, and criticism and violent reaction flowing therefrom to make the situation murkier; he also discusses briefly the role of Mandal Commission at the national level in this regard. The author then offers his suggestions for rationalisation of reservation policy to promote positive discrimination. - Reproduced
